Shady, Your snake is young. Hopefully he will settle down in time. Sounds like he is healthy.
Once you pick him up, does he settle down? He probably will. Avoid picking him up near his head. Get in there and get him halfway and scoop him up. The more you handle him, the more he will (hopefully) get used to being handled. Make sure you give him at least a couple of days after each meal before handling him...especially since he is young and jumpy. Don't want to get him into a puking routine. I read that rubber gloves may get you past the initial biting stage since they don't like the taste of the latex. You probably won't need to resort to that, though.
